Loan Options and Strategies to Manage Student Debt
Federal Student Loans
Federal student loans are often the first choice for financing higher education due to their favorable interest rates, flexible repayment options, and borrower protections. For students attending Bentley University, options include Direct Unsubsidized Loans, which are available to undergraduate students regardless of financial need. These loans have fixed interest rates set annually by the federal government and offer various repayment plans, including income-driven options that can ease debt burdens after graduation.
Private Student Loans
Private loans are offered by banks, credit unions, and other financial institutions. They may be necessary for students who need additional funds beyond federal aid. It’s important to compare interest rates, repayment terms, and borrower protections before choosing a private lender. Since private loans typically lack income-driven repayment options and deferment benefits, they should be used judiciously.
Loan Management Strategies
- Financial Planning: Develop a detailed budget that accounts for tuition, living expenses, books, and personal costs.
- Maximize Federal Aid: Always exhaust federal loan options before considering private loans due to their more borrower-friendly terms.
- Loan Counseling: Engage in loan counseling offered by your university or federal programs to understand repayment obligations.
- Income-Driven Repayment Plans: Explore options like Income-Based Repayment (IBR) or Pay As You Earn (PAYE) to manage monthly payments post-graduation.
- Loan Forgiveness Programs: Investigate if you qualify for programs such as Public Service Loan Forgiveness (PSLF), especially if you pursue careers in public or nonprofit sectors.
Program Overview and What Students Will Study
Introduction to Data Analytics
The Data Analytics program at Bentley University is designed to equip students with the skills necessary to interpret complex data, derive actionable insights, and support strategic decision-making in various industries. The curriculum combines technical expertise with business acumen, preparing graduates to bridge the gap between data science and business strategy.
Curriculum Highlights
- Statistical Methods and Data Modeling: Covering probability, regression analysis, and predictive modeling.
- Data Management and Visualization: Learning SQL, Python, R, and visualization tools like Tableau and Power BI.
- Machine Learning and Artificial Intelligence: Introducing algorithms that enhance data analysis capabilities.
- Business Intelligence and Strategy: Understanding how data informs organizational decisions.
- Ethics and Data Privacy: Emphasizing responsible data handling and compliance with regulations.
Practical Experience
Students will engage in capstone projects, internships, and case studies, providing real-world experience and networking opportunities vital for career success.
Career Opportunities and Job Prospects
Growing Demand for Data Analysts
The demand for data analytics professionals is rising exponentially across sectors such as finance, healthcare, marketing, and technology. Organizations seek skilled analysts to interpret data, optimize operations, and gain competitive advantages.
Potential Job Titles
- Data Analyst
- Business Intelligence Analyst
- Data Scientist
- Quantitative Analyst
- Operations Analyst
- Market Research Analyst
Salary Expectations
According to industry reports, entry-level data analysts can expect salaries ranging from $60,000 to $80,000 annually, with experienced professionals earning significantly more, especially in high-demand markets or specialized roles.

Financial Information: Tuition, Debt, and ROI
Tuition Costs
The tuition for the Data Analytics program at Bentley University is $58,150 per year for both in-state and out-of-state students. Additional costs include fees, housing, books, and personal expenses, which should be considered when planning finances.
Debt Considerations
While median student debt data for this specific program is not available, students should aim to borrow only what is necessary and explore scholarship or assistantship opportunities. Managing debt effectively ensures financial stability post-graduation.
Return on Investment (ROI)
Considering the high demand for data analytics professionals and competitive salaries, the ROI of this program is promising. Graduates often find employment within months of graduation, and the median starting salaries can offset student debt over time.
